Three “Lord of the Rings: Limited Edition” sets, one for each movie, will roll out Aug. 29 (prebook July 25) at $28.98 each. Each two-disc set will include both the original theatrical and the extended version of the film, along with Costa Botes’ feature-length documentary on each film’s creation.
